RESUMEN

Importance: Previous studies have suggested that radiation therapy may contribute to an increased risk of subsequent nonkeratinocyte (ie, not squamous and basal cell) skin cancers. Objective: To test the hypothesis that radiation therapy for breast cancer increases the risk of subsequent nonkeratinocyte skin cancers, particularly when these cancers are localized to the skin of the breast or trunk. Design, Setting, and Participants: This population-based cohort study used longitudinal data from the Surveillance, Epidemiology, and End Results (SEER) Program for January 1, 2000, to December 31, 2019. The SEER database includes population-based cohort data from 17 registries. Patients with newly diagnosed breast cancer were identified and were evaluated for subsequent nonkeratinocyte skin cancer development. Data analysis was performed from January to August 2023. Exposures: Radiation therapy, chemotherapy, or surgery for breast cancer. Main Outcomes and Measures: The primary outcomes were standardized incidence ratios (SIRs) for subsequent nonkeratinocyte skin cancer development from 2000 to 2019 based on treatment type (radiation therapy, chemotherapy, or surgery), skin cancer site on the body, and skin cancer subtype. Results: Among the 875 880 patients with newly diagnosed breast cancer included in this study, 99.3% were women, 51.6% were aged older than 60 years, and 50.3% received radiation therapy. A total of 11.2% patients identified as Hispanic, 10.1% identified as non-Hispanic Black, and 69.5% identified as non-Hispanic White. From 2000 to 2019, there were 3839 patients with nonkeratinocyte skin cancer, including melanoma (3419 [89.1%]), Merkel cell carcinoma (121 [3.2%]), hemangiosarcoma (104 [2.7%]), and 32 other nonkeratinocyte skin cancers (195 [5.1%]), documented to occur after breast cancer treatment. The risk of nonkeratinocyte skin cancer diagnosis after breast cancer treatment with radiation was 57% higher (SIR, 1.57 [95% CI, 1.45-1.7]) than that of the general population when considering the most relevant site: the skin of the breast or trunk. When risk at this site was stratified by skin cancer subtype, the SIRs for melanoma and hemangiosarcoma were both statistically significant at 1.37 (95% CI, 1.25-1.49) and 27.11 (95% CI, 21.6-33.61), respectively. Receipt of radiation therapy was associated with a greater risk of nonkeratinocyte skin cancer compared with chemotherapy and surgical interventions. Conclusions and Relevance: In this study of patients with breast cancer, an increased risk of melanoma and hemangiosarcoma after breast cancer treatment with radiation therapy was observed. Although occurrences of nonkeratinocyte skin cancers are rare, physicians should be aware of this elevated risk to help inform follow-up care.

RESUMEN

Large language models (LLMs) are artificial intelligence models trained on vast text data to generate humanlike outputs. They have been applied to various tasks in health care, ranging from answering medical examination questions to generating clinical reports. With increasing institutional partnerships between companies producing LLMs and health systems, the real-world clinical application of these models is nearing realization. As these models gain traction, health care practitioners must understand what LLMs are, their development, their current and potential applications, and the associated pitfalls in a medical setting. This review, coupled with a tutorial, provides a comprehensive yet accessible overview of these areas with the aim of familiarizing health care professionals with the rapidly changing landscape of LLMs in medicine. Furthermore, the authors highlight active research areas in the field that promise to improve LLMs' usability in health care contexts.

RESUMEN

OBJECTIVE: Most people with epilepsy (PWE) could live seizure-free if treated with one or more antiseizure medications (ASMs). The World Health Organization (WHO) estimates that 75% of PWE in low-resource settings lack adequate antiseizure treatment. Limited education surrounding epilepsy and the out-of-pocket costs of ASMs in particular pose barriers to managing epilepsy in resource-poor, low-income settings. The aim of this study is to implement and test a novel strategy to improve outcomes across the epilepsy care cascade marked by (1) retention in epilepsy care, (2) adherence to ASMs, and (3) seizure reduction, with the measured goal of seizure freedom. METHODS: A randomized, double-blinded clinical trial will be performed, centered at the Ignace Deen Hospital in Conakry, Republic of Guinea, in Western Sub-Saharan Africa. Two hundred people with clinically diagnosed epilepsy, ages 18 years and above, will receive education on epilepsy and then be randomized to (i) free ASMs versus (ii) conditional cash, conditioned upon return to the epilepsy clinic. Participants will be followed for 360 days with study visits every 90 days following enrollment. SIGNIFICANCE: We design a randomized trial for PWE in Guinea, a low-resource setting with a high proportion of untreated PWE and a nearly completely privatized healthcare system. The trial includes a conditional cash transfer intervention, which has yet to be tested as a targeted means to improve outcomes for people with a chronic neurological disorder. The trial aims to provide an evidence base for the treatment of epilepsy in such settings. PLAIN LANGUAGE SUMMARY: We present a clinical trial protocol for a randomized, blinded study of 200 people with epilepsy in the low-resource African Republic of Guinea, providing an educational intervention (E), and then randomizing in a 1:1 allocation to either free antiseizure medication (m) or conditional cash (c2 ) for 360 days. Measured outcomes include (1) returning to outpatient epilepsy care, (2) adherence to antiseizure medications (ASMs), and (3) reducing the number of seizures. This study is an initial look at giving small amounts of cash for desired results (or "nudges") for improving epilepsy outcomes in the sub-Saharan African and brain disorder contexts.

RESUMEN

OBJECTIVES: Transgender and gender diverse (TGD) individuals in the U.S. face significant healthcare disparities, which can be further exacerbated by providers' unfamiliarity with this population's specific needs. ACGME currently does not have requirements for gender-affirming surgery (GAS) in the residency programs of surgical specialties that are responsible for providing this care. This systematic review evaluates gender-affirming care (GAC) and GAS training in surgical residency programs in the U.S. through the analysis of survey respondent data. METHODS: Six databases (PubMed, Embase, Web of Science and Scopus, Cochrane Library and Google Scholar) were searched in December 2022 and May 2023. The search process ultimately yielded 22 survey-based studies, published between 2015 and 2023, with responses from 3020 respondents (2582 trainees and/or attending physicians, 438 program directors). RESULTS: Six different surgical specialties were the focus of included studies, and common questions revolved around GAS training availability, comfort in treating TGD patients, and the importance of GAS in graduate surgical education (GSE). Less than half of trainees indicated that they received some form of previous GAC or GAS training, and less than half of program directors indicated that their residency or fellowship program offered such training. CONCLUSIONS: While comfort levels around treating TGD patients ranged, the studies indicated an overall perceived importance of GAS training. These findings highlight the need to incorporate GAS training into graduate surgical education to improve access to and quality of care for TGD patients.

RESUMEN

Importance: Despite the high burden of respiratory infections among children, the production of exhaled particles during common activities and the efficacy of face masks in children have not been sufficiently studied. Objective: To determine the effect of type of activity and mask usage on exhaled particle production in children. Methods: Healthy children were asked to perform activities that ranged in intensity (breathing quietly, speaking, singing, coughing, and sneezing) while wearing no mask, a cloth mask, or a surgical mask. The concentration and size of exhaled particles were assessed during each activity. Results: Twenty-three children were enrolled in the study. Average exhaled particle concentration increased by intensity of activity, with the lowest particle concentration during tidal breathing (1.285 particles/cm3 [95% CI 0.943, 1.627]) and highest particle concentration during sneezing (5.183 particles/cm3 [95% CI 1.911, 8.455]). High-intensity activities were associated with an increase primarily in the respirable size (≤ 5 µm) particle fraction. Surgical and cloth masks were associated with lower average particle concentration compared to no mask (P = 0.026 for sneezing). Surgical masks outperformed cloth masks across all activities, especially within the respirable size fraction. In a multivariable linear regression model, we observed significant effect modification of activity by age and by mask type. Interpretation: Similar to adults, children produce exhaled particles that vary in size and concentration across a range of activities. Production of respirable size fraction particles (≤ 5 µm), the dominant mode of transmission of many respiratory viruses, increases significantly with coughing and sneezing and is most effectively reduced by wearing surgical face masks.

RESUMEN

Background: The academic literature has not arrived at a consensus on the importance of body mass index (BMI) as an indicator of surgical feasibility and risk. This study evaluates board-certified plastic surgeons' and trainees' knowledge, experiences, and concerns around performing benign breast surgeries in high-BMI patients. Methods: An online survey instrument was developed and shared with plastic surgeons and plastic surgery trainees from December 2021 to January 2022. Results: There were 30 respondents (18 from Israel, 11 from the United States, and 1 from Turkey). For respondents who had BMI guidelines for performing benign breast surgeries, the median maximum BMI was 35 for all procedures. Most respondents supported or strongly supported their BMI guidelines.The majority of respondents indicated that they tended to have less training and experience in performing benign breast surgeries on high-BMI patients compared to those with BMI <30. Most respondents indicated that they were less satisfied with the results of these procedures on high-BMI patients compared to those with BMI <30. The median post-operation recovery time was indicated to be similar for high-BMI patients compared to those with BMI <30 across all procedures; however, the postoperative complication rate was indicated as higher. Conclusions: Respondents indicated that the risks of complication, more frequent need for surgical revisions, and unsatisfactory outcomes were their greatest concerns when conducting chest surgeries among high-BMI patients. Given that most surgeons practice in settings where high-BMI patients are excluded from procedure access, further research is needed to assess the extent to which these concerns reflect actual outcome differences.

RESUMEN

This scoping review assesses the use of conditional cash transfer (CCT) interventions - direct distribution of money to individuals conditional on their compliance to certain requirements - in randomised controlled trials, quasi-experimental studies and large community-based randomised trials with health-focused outcomes. Five databases were searched to identify 68 records published 2004-2021 from 25 countries (8 low- (32%), 5 lower middle- (20%), 6 upper middle- (24%) and 6 high-income (24%), according to the World Bank Categorisation (2017). Forty-six studies were unique (after excluding multiple publications on a single study). The most common outcomes assessed were infectious diseases (30%); maternal health (24%); vaccination rates (17%); and childhood developmental measures (17%). The number of participants receiving CCT in each study ranged from 47 to 5,788, with a median of 487 individuals. The number of total participants ranged from 72 to 14,000, with a median of 1,289 individuals. Fifteen percent of studies involved mobile CCT disbursement. More than a quarter of payments were greater than 50 USD (29%), and most payments were 20 USD or less (58%). Seventy-eight percent of unique full-length studies reported statistically significant CCT effects. Although CCTs remain controversial, a growing evidence base is emerging for their potential impact in specific health conditions.

RESUMEN

OBJECTIVE: To give an overview of the recently reported literature on the aetiologies of meningitis and encephalitis in western sub-Saharan Africa. METHODS: We conducted a scoping review following PRISMA guidance on published meningitis and encephalitis cases in the 16 countries of the United Nations-defined western sub-Saharan African region as identified in cohort studies, case series, and case reports, published 01/01/2000-08/01/2020, and available in four databases in August 2020 with an abstract in English, French or Italian. RESULTS: There were 38 distinct pathogens identified from 91 cohort studies' data and 48 case reports or case series' data. In cohort-level data, the majority of cases were caused by Neisseria meningitidis (71.5%), Streptococcus pneumoniae (17.6%) and Haemophilus influenzae (7.3%). In case report- and case series-level data, 40.5% of patients were <18 years old, 28.6% were female, and 28.6% were known to be immunocompromised. The case fatality rate was 39.3%. The most commonly reported pathogens among immunocompetent patients were Salmonella species (13 cases) and Ebola virus (9 cases), and the most commonly reported pathogen among immunocompromised patients was Cryptococcus neoformans (18 cases). Most cohort cases (52.3%) derived from Niger followed by Burkina Faso (28.6%). Most cases from single reports or series were reported from Nigeria (21.4%), Mali (20.2%) and Burkina Faso (19.0%). CONCLUSIONS: Given the small number of pathogens reported, our findings underscore the need to better screen, diagnose and monitor populations in western sub-Saharan Africa for additional CNS pathogens, including those posing significant outbreak risks.

RESUMEN

PURPOSE: This study reports and analyzes the findings from the responses of 192 neurologists in the United States and Canada to a new survey instrument distributed in April 2020 to assess NMO practice and prescribing changes during the Covid19 pandemic. PRINCIPAL RESULTS: 92% of responding neurologists considered their NMO patients to be at an elevated risk of acquiring Covid19. They also indicated sharp declines in visits, delays in treatment and related services, and several unmet needs deterring treatment. MAJOR CONCLUSIONS: There is a need for evidence-based, comprehensive guidelines for treating NMO patients amid healthcare crises moving forward.
